Bath & Body Works Rose Water Mineral Body Polish Hyaluronic Acid 12 authentic oz lot of 3 View larger
  • Bath & Body Works Rose Water Mineral Body Polish Hyaluronic Acid 12 authentic oz lot of 3
  • Bath & Body Works Rose Water Mineral Body Polish Hyaluronic Acid 12 authentic oz lot of 3
  • Bath & Body Works Rose Water Mineral Body Polish Hyaluronic Acid 12 authentic oz lot of 3
  • Bath & Body Works Rose Water Mineral Body Polish Hyaluronic Acid 12 authentic oz lot of 3

Bath & Body Works Rose Water Mineral Body Polish Hyaluronic Acid 12 authentic oz lot of 3

Bath & Body Works Rose Water Mineral Body Polish Hyaluronic Acid 12 authentic oz lot of 3, Bath & Body Works Rose Water Mineral Body Polish Hyaluronic Acid 12 oz lot of 3 discount

$99.00

SAVE 30% OFF

$69.30

- +

Add to wishlist


Frasers Plus

$0 today, followed by 3 monthly payments of $1.11, interest free. Read More


Bath & Body Works Rose Water Mineral Body Polish Hyaluronic Acid 12 authentic oz lot of 3

Bath & Body Works Rose Water Mineral Body Polish Hyaluronic Acid 12 authentic oz lot of 3, Bath & Body Works Rose Water Mineral Body Polish Hyaluronic Acid 12 oz lot of 3.

Description

Product Name: Bath & Body Works Rose Water Mineral Body Polish Hyaluronic Acid 12 authentic oz lot of 3
Bath & Body Works Rose Water Mineral Body Polish Hyaluronic Acid 12 authentic oz lot of 3.

Bath & Body Works Rose Water Mineral Body Polish Hyaluronic Acid 12 authentic oz lot of 3